Take advantage of government incentives

Incentive 1: Super co-contribution

How it works

If you make a personal contribution to your super, the government automatically gives eligible members some extra money into your super account too.

Example - How Alex was given $300


Alex is in second last year of studying engineering and earns $18,000. He decides to transfer an extra $600 into his super account via BPAY. Easy.
That’s all Alex has to do, other than lodge his normal tax return.
Because he earns less than the lower threshold of $43,445 in FY2023-24, the government will add an extra 50% of Alex’s contribution to his super account. The ATO automatically deposits the extra $300 into his super account.
The government caps the co-contribution at $500.
Next financial year, Alex plans to deposit $1,000, so he gets the maximum possible co-contribution of $500.
Alex is just an example and not a real person.

Eligibility

  • Check that you earned less than $58,445 between 1 July 2023 to 30 June 2024.
  • Check that you earned more than 10% of your total income from employment.
  • Make a personal contribution to your super account.
  • Lodge a tax return for the year you made a personal contribution.
Engineering Super will notify you if you get a co-contribution payment and it will appear on your Transactions page.
If you are curious about how much you’ll receive, the ATO has a super co-contributions calculator.

Incentive 2: Low Income Tax Offset (LISTO)

As long as you have your TFN added to your super account, and eligible members will receive the LISTO incentive automatically.

Eligibility

  • Earn less than $37,000 in a financial year.
  • Have received concessional (before-tax) contributions for the year into your super account (this includes employer contributions).
  • Lodge a tax return.
If you’re eligible and you have lodged your tax return, the ATO will automatically make a payment of up to $500 back into your super account.
